International House Dublin is pleased to announce a new academic partnership with Dublin International Foundation College (DIFC), strengthening the progression routes available for international students who wish to study in Ireland, enter a university foundation programme, or prepare for undergraduate and postgraduate study.
This collaboration connects IH Dublin’s long-standing expertise in English language training, IELTS preparation, and academic English, with DIFC’s nationally recognised NCUK Foundation Year and Pre-Master’s pathways. Together, both institutions provide a clear and supportive route for international students who want to continue their academic journey in Ireland
A Seamless Pathway from English Language Courses to University Study in Ireland
Through this partnership, IH Dublin students will gain structured access to DIFC pathways, creating a smooth transition from General English or IELTS preparation courses into higher education.
Students will receive:
• Guidance on university entry requirements in Ireland
• Support in choosing between Bachelor’s, Master’s and Foundation options
• Information on Medicine, Engineering, Business, and Technology progression routes
• Academic skills sessions to prepare for foundation and degree-level study
In addition, DIFC introduction materials will be included in IH Dublin’s student induction sessions and graduation packs, ensuring every student understands their academic progression options.
